Control of impact angle can considerably increase missile's lethality. However, large impact angle will lead to large lateral acceleration requirement during the flight. In order to avoid command saturation, one can choose initial heading angle to decrease the magnitude of the guidance command. Based on impact angle control optimal guidance law of air-to-surface missile, some more in-depth research work is showed in this paper. For a specified impact angle, the methods to select initial heading angle is presented, and, the launch envelope of initial heading angle and terminal impact angle are given. Simulation results demonstrate the obtained conclusions.
